STEPANAKERT. – Nagorno-Karabakh Republic—or Artsakh—National Assembly (NKR NA) Speaker Ashot Ghulyan is in Germany on a working visit.

Ghulyan on Wednesday held talks with several members of the German Bundestag (Parliament), and presented the peculiarities of state-building in NKR.

An emphasis was placed on the importance of Artsakh’s engagement in international processes, the NKR NA press service informed. The parties also discussed the avenues for a pacific settlement to the Karabakh-Azerbaijan conflict. 
On Wednesday evening, the Karabakh parliament leader met with representatives of the Armenian community organizations of the German capital city Berlin.

On behalf of the people of Artsakh, Ghulyan thanked the German-Armenian community for its constant assistance and support to NKR, and spoke about the reforms that were carried out and the successes that were achieved in Artsakh in recent years.

At the end of the evening, and as a sign of gratitude, the NKR NA speaker awarded the Karabakh movement 25th anniversary commemorative medal to the Armenian Church and Cultural Community of Berlin, the Armenian community in Berlin, and the Association of Armenian and European professionals.
